ORTHOPAEDIC SURGEON
Dr Xinning “Tiger” Li
MD FAOA FAAOS
Bio
Dr. Xinning Li is a Professor of Orthopaedic Surgery at the Boston University School of Medicine and Division Chief and Fellowship Director of the Sports Medicine and Shoulder Program at Boston Medical Center.
An internationally recognised expert in shoulder surgery and sports medicine, Dr. Li specialises in advanced shoulder and knee procedures, including minimally invasive arthroscopic surgery, shoulder replacement, and complex reconstructive surgery.
Dr. Li has authored more than 250 peer-reviewed publications, contributed over 20 book chapters, and delivered more than 350 lectures worldwide. He serves on the editorial boards of leading orthopaedic journals and holds leadership roles within several major orthopaedic organisations.
His achievements include prestigious travelling fellowships with the American Orthopaedic Association and the American Orthopaedic Society for Sports Medicine. He also serves on the shoulder arthroplasty design team for FH Ortho, helping to develop the next generation of shoulder replacement systems.
